What is Epigenetics?

What is Epigenetics?

Epigenetics involves the study of the biological mechanisms responsible for turning genes on or off as you will do with a switch.


Unlike genetics, which deals with the transmission of genes from one generation to the next, epigenetics focuses on the regulation of gene activity, meaning that what you do with your environment and lifestyle can wake your genes up to HURT you or keep them quiet from harming you.



One key aspect of epigenetics is that it allows for a level of flexibility in gene expression, meaning that individuals can have some control over how their genes are expressed.

What's Epigenetic Process?

In simple terms for the lay public, the epigenetic process is like a set of instructions that control how our genes work.


Imagine your genes as a library of books, and the epigenetic process is like bookmarks or notes in these books.


These bookmarks or notes can tell our cells which genes to pay more attention to and which ones to ignore.


It's a way for our body to adapt to the environment and experiences we have.

For example, if you're exposed to a lot of stress, your body's epigenetic process might put more emphasis on certain genes related to stress response.


So, in everyday language, epigenetics is about how our body reads and uses genetic instructions, and these instructions can be influenced by our lifestyle, environment, and experiences.


It's like a dynamic system that helps our body respond to the world around us.

While we can't control every environmental aspect, a significant portion lies within our reach.

Our immediate surroundings, including homes and workplaces, play a crucial role in shaping our genetic expressions. Elements such as the quality of the water we drink, the air we breathe, and the products we use on our skin contribute to this complex interplay and can lead to negative health consequences.


In today's world, toxins are omnipresent ( found in everything and anything) from processed foods to chemical-laden beauty products. This constant exposure can disrupt the signals sent to our cells, leading to negative health consequences.
